   A Current Source Active Power Filter Controlled by a Sliding Mode Approach   [View] 
 [Download] 
 Author(s)   Vitor Fernao Pires, Jose Fernando Silva 
 Abstract   In this paper presents a current source active power filter controlled by a sliding mode approach is presented. The proposed control method is fast and robust and uses the sliding mode technique to generate áâ spacevector modulation. This allows forcing the input line currents to track the desired reference. With this control strategy the input currents of the active power filter are actively shaped, being possible to maintain the desired currents even with high ripple DC inductor current. Simulation results are presented and discussed. The obtained results show the effectiveness of the proposed control method.
